#1e7f9c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e7f9c is composed of 11.8% red, 49.8%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.8% cyan, 18.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 193.8 degrees, a saturation of 67.7% and a lightness of 36.5%. #1e7f9c color hex could be obtained by blending #3cfeff with #000039.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#1e7f9c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1e7f9c has RGB values of R:30, G:127,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0.19,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 1998748.
